quick question regarding the max's dependency on the stylus :

lets say you lose the stylus or forget to bring it with you somewhere, are you able to use the bottom left physical buttons to navigate the home screen, select the ereader app, then load a PDF to read?

if thats possible, i really don't care about the lack of the touch screen!

The stylus is pretty integral to the user experience. The buttons do not actually navigate so you will have to use the pen for all your navigation.

An alternative is a bluetooth mouse. I was able to pair a Microsoft bluetooth mouse and use that to navigate around.

Quote:
Originally Posted by Question Mark View Post
On another note, since one really needs a stylus to interact with this ereader, are they easily come by? If one lost, misplaced or forgot one's stylus, would it be easily replaceable?
It appears the stylus for the Max is built by a company called Hanvon. None of my various Wacom and N-Trig stylus from legacy devices seem to be cross-compatible with the Max's screen, just for anyone else curious.

In terms of replacements, the pens can be ordered. The online store where I ordered my Max carries replacement pens for the Boox M96, and it looks exactly the same as the pen on the Boox Max.
